The Bronte sisters, including Emily Bronte, Charlotte Bronte, and Anne Bronte, were influential writers whose lives and works have become modern-day cultural touchstones. Emily Bronte began writing poetry, Charlotte Bronte found a home for their work, and Anne Bronte used autobiographical elements in her poems. Their poems offer glimpses into their joys and sorrows and are a compelling introduction to their writing and lives.
